Shah Jalal Mosque Poplar, London, UK

Details
Top
Shah Jalal Mosque Poplar
Hale Street Poplar London E14 UK
What Three Words: ///pouch.agenda.lift
E14
London
UK
964 Views
Where is it?
Top
Directions
Top
Using Google Maps: Using Waze: Using Bing Maps:
Summary
Top
Shah Jalal Mosque Poplar is a mosque situated in London in UK. Its address is Hale Street Poplar London E14 UK. This page has been viewed 964 times.
Search